    Abstract: A metallic foreign object detector is used in a wireless power transmission system that transmits power by wireless from a feeding coil to a receiving coil and includes an antenna coil, a capacitor that forms a resonance circuit together with the antenna coil, a vibration detection circuit configured to detect generation of a vibration signal in the resonance circuit, and a determination circuit that detects the presence/absence of a metallic foreign object according to the vibration signal. The vibration detection circuit is configured to output a detection state signal indicating the detection state of generation of the vibration signal. The determination circuit is configured to execute an operation of detecting the presence/absence of a metallic foreign object according to the detection state signal.

    Abstract: An object of the present invention is to improve the accuracy of detection of the metallic foreign object. A metallic foreign object detector includes a sensor part having at least one antenna coil that receives a magnetic field or current to generate a vibration signal, an integration circuit that acquires the integral value of a waveform of a signal corresponding to the vibration signal, and a determination circuit that determines the presence/absence of a metallic foreign object approaching the antenna coil based on the integral value and a criterion integral value which is the integral value obtained in the absence of the approaching metallic foreign object. The integral value and the criterion integral value are obtained by integrating the waveform having the same wavenumber.

  • Patent number: 10862349
    Abstract: A metallic foreign object detector, used in a wireless power transmission system that transmits power using an alternating magnetic field, includes antenna coils that generate a vibration signal by receiving a magnetic field or current, one or more capacitors that constitute a resonance circuit together with each of the antenna coils, and a detection part that detects a metallic foreign object by sequentially using the antenna coils. The detection part has detection modes that detect the presence/absence of the metallic foreign object based on changes in mutually different characteristics of the resonance circuit. The detection part selects one mode from the detection modes in accordance with at least one of the power feeding state of the wireless power transmission system and the position of each of the plurality of antenna coils and performs the detection of the metallic foreign object in the selected detection mode.
